KUNGSLEDEN (LA PISTE ROYALE)

Hiking

It's one of Europe's most famous hiking trails. Every year, thousands of walkers survey the valleys that the trail reveals over a distance of almost 400 km. The best times to discover the Royal Trail are between June and September, to experience the midnight sun, and February and April, to ski the trail. The park is home to some rare and increasingly endangered plant species, such as the Lapland orchid.

Staying on the royal trail. There are around 15 lodges on the trail, spread out every 10 to 20 km. Here you can sleep, eat, buy provisions and sometimes even enjoy a sauna! Please note, however, that between Kvikkjokk and Aigert, there is no accommodation offered by the national park. However, you can leave the trail and stay in one of the nearby villages. We advise you to book your beds in advance during the season, as places are scarce.
As far as equipment is concerned, the www.stfturist.se website provides a list of what you need to take with you, depending on the season. Generally speaking, be prepared for anything, because even in summer, the weather is very changeable. Don't venture out on the trails if the weather doesn't allow it. It's essential to have the essentials with you, such as a map, compass, whistle, first-aid kit, survival blanket, warm, waterproof clothing, something to eat, and mosquito repellent purchased locally if you're hiking in summer. Remember to tell someone when you're leaving and where you're going.

The stages of Kungsleden

Kebnekaise lies 87 km south of Abisko and 19 km west of Nikkaluokta. Along with Abisko Turiststation, it is one of the main entrances to the Royal Trail. It offers accommodation, catering and information services.

Nikkaluokta. This village lies 65 km west of Kiruna, along Lake Laukkujarvï. It's a Saami camp, where you can stay in a national park hut and enjoy a meal. Nikkaluokta lies off the Royal Trail, 19 km east of Kebnekaise - the park's information center.

Saltoluokta is 70 km south of Kebnekaise, on the Royal Trail. The resort offers STF accommodation and catering. It lies on the shores of Lake Akkajaure, 120 km west of Gällivare, which can be reached by road.

Kvikkjokk lies 73 km south of Saltoluokta, on the Royal Trail, and 120 km west of Jokkmokk, which can be reached by road. This microscopic village of 70 inhabitants has a national park station that accommodates hikers on the Royal Trail.

Ammarnäs lies on the last part of the trail, 78 km from Hemavan, in the Vindelfjallen Mountains. Between Kvikkjokk in the north and Ammarnäs in the south, the Royal Trail stretches for more than 80 km, with no accommodation provided by the national park. It may be possible to stay in the small villages. However, the easiest option is to stay at the Ammarnäs lodge, which can be booked on the www.svenskaturistforeningen.se website

Hemavan. This is the last and southernmost stage of the Kungsleden Trail, 78 km from Ammarnas. Here, too, you'll find accommodation managed by STF (the national park). Hemavan can be reached by road from Norway (Mo I Rana is 100 km away) or by air via Hemavan Tarnaby airport, giving you the chance to fly over the superb Vindelfjallen mountain reserve.

"Ofelaš" in Saami means "he who shows the way". Depending on the season, you can enjoy a variety of rides on the back of sturdy, stocky Icelandic horses: an elk safari, a ride under the midnight sun, a multi-day trek in the mountains... In summer and autumn, day trips start from the village of Nikkaluokta, at the foot of the Kebnekaise mountains. The rest of the year, departure from Puoltsa, a village between Nikkaluokta and the town of Kiruna.

MONT SAANA

Hiking

Its unique shape is striking as soon as you reach Kilpisjärvi. This mountain has always been sacred to the Saami people, and its summit rises to 1,029 m. Once at the top, effort is rewarded. Magnificent views of the lake and mountain... and potentially of the northern lights. The ascent and descent take around 6 km, and are accessible to all. Be careful with small children, though, as it's a long way up. In terms of time, allow four hours, or even five if you want to take your time, from the Hiking Center.

MOUNTAIN TREKS

Hiking

Leaving Gällivare,take road 45, called Inlandsvägen ("inland road"), towards Porjus and Jokkmokk. A good, straight, paved road leads to Porjus, which is located on the bank of the Luleälv River and is easily identifiable by its hydroelectric power station.

The 44 km from Porjus to Jokkmokk is a medium-sized road that first runs along the Luleälv River, which is wide like a lake at times. Then it becomes winding and rises through a landscape of dark hills covered with coniferous forests
